While famous foreign architects are invited to lead the designs of landmark buildings in China
such as the new CCTV tower and the National Centre for the Performing Arts, many excellent
Chine architects are making great efforts to take the centre stage.
Their efforts have been proven fruitful. Wang Shu,a 49yearold Chine architect, won the
2012 Pritzker Architecture Prize—which is often referred to as the Nobel Prize in architecture—on
February is the first Chine citizen to win this award.
Wang rves as head of the Architecture Department at the China Academy of Art (CAA). His
office is located at the Xiangshan campus(校園) of the university in Hangzhou, Zhejiang Province.
Many buildings on the campus are his original creations.
The style of the campus is quite different from that of most Chine universities. Many visitors
were amazed by the complex architectural space and abundant building types. The curves(曲線) of
the buildings perfectly match the ri and fall of hills, forming a unique view.
Wang collected more than 7 million abandoned bricks of different ages. He asked the workers

to u traditional techniques to make the bricks into walls, roofs and corridors. This creation
attracted a lot of attention thanks to its mixture of modern and traditional Chine elements(元素).
Wang's works show a deep understanding of modern architecture and a good knowledge of
traditions. Through such a balance, he had created a new type of Chine architecture,said Tadao
Ando,the winner of the 1995 Pritzker Prize.
Wang believes traditions should not be aled in glass boxes at muums.“That is only evidence
that traditions once existed,” he said.
“Many Chine people have a misunderstanding of traditions. They think tradition means old
things from the past. In fact,tradition also refers to the things that have been developing and that
are still being created,” he said.
“Today, many Chine people are learning Western styles and theories rather than focusing on
Chine traditions. Many people tend to talk about traditions without knowing what they really are,”
said Wang.
The study of traditions should be combined with practice. Otherwi,the recreation of
traditions would be artificial and empty, he said.
